matrix-multiplication

    0

    1答えて

    行列を掛けるためのアプリケーションを書いています。 n×nの行列であり、AおよびBのために意図され、これはうまく動作: for(k = 0; k < n; k++) { for(i = 0; i < n; i++) { tmp = a[i][k]; for(j = 0; j < n; j++) { c[i][j] = c[i][j] + tmp *

    4

    2答えて

    1d配列内に格納された2つの行列を掛けようとしています。 私はこの機能を使用していますが、プログラムがクラッシュします。範囲外のエラーが原因で発生します。 しかし、誰もが私が何をしたかを知ることができ、私はデバッグへの(簡単な)能力を持っていないので、私は私のコードが正しいかどうかを決定する必要があり、私に...それがあるので、 void SampleUtils::multiplyMatrices

    2

    1答えて

    私は行列乗算のコードをcudaに書き込もうとしています。これはNvidiaのcudaプログラミングガイドによく似ていますが、動作しません。 C = alpha * A * B + beta * Cとされていますが、すべてのAに対してB Cは変わりません。 __global__ void MatMulKernel(int m,int n,int k,double *A,double *B,doubl

    5

    3答えて

    ページランクアルゴリズムのコードを作成しようとしましたが、主な複雑さは行列乗算を効率的に解くことですが、このタスクの実行方法を理解できず、それは私の範囲を超えています。私は彼が適用する概念を理解していませんでした。 行列乗算のためのマッパーとリデューサ関数の背後にあるコンセプトを教えてください。前もって感謝します。 私はこれを読んで、あなたが提供link

    2

    6答えて

    行列の乗算のためのC関数を書いています。 intの2つの2D配列が必要です。私は入力配列の寸法を知っていればこれを行うことができますが、より一般的な機能を作りたいと思います。 コンパイル時に製品の寸法がわからないときに寸法を見つける方法と配列を返す方法はありますか?

    7

    1答えて

    私はM x N行列を持っています。 Nの各列にM x Mの行列を掛けたいと思います。以下はループでこれを行いますが、ベクトル化する方法はわかりません。 u=repmat(sin(2*pi*f*t),[n 1]); W = rand(n); answer = size(u); for i=1:size(u,2) answer(:,i) = W*u(:,i); end

    18

    9答えて

    私は2つの行列を純粋なpythonを使って掛けようとしています。入力(X1が3×3であり、そしてXtが3×2である):Xtは別のマトリックスのジップ転置である X1 = [[1.0016, 0.0, -16.0514], [0.0, 10000.0, -40000.0], [-16.0514, -40000.0, 160513.6437]] Xt = [(1.0, 1.0

    0

    1答えて

    Stataでは、回帰の後に、格納された結果の要素を名前で呼ぶことが可能であることがわかっています。たとえば、変数precipの係数を操作する場合は、_b[precip]と入力します。私の質問は、tabstatコマンドの後にどうすれば同じことができますか?例えば、私はprecipのサンプル平均でprecipに係数を掛けたいと言う: reg --variables in regression--

    0

    2答えて

    このコードを実行するとセグメント化エラーが発生します。誰でも知っている理由は?ありがとう。 #include <stdio.h> int main() { double **m1, **m2, **mr; int m1_rows, m1_cols, m2_rows, m2_cols, mr_rows, mr_cols; int i, j, k; pr

    0

    1答えて

    私は、c1 = X、c2 = Y、c3 = massという2つの行列A(9672 * 3)を持っています。行列B(3352 * 2)は、c1 = X、c2 = Yである。 私はA内でBの3352点を見つけて、それらの質量を抽出したいと思います。私は 'eq'を試みましたが、同じサイズの2つの行列を持つ必要があります。 助けを歓迎します。 おかげ